Corrie’s Sophie to romance lesbian cougar

Coronation Street’s Sophie Webster is to embark on a relationship with a lesbian cougar.
The Weatherfield resident (Brooke Vincent) was left devastated earlier this year when she was dumped by Kate Connor (Faye Brookes), but looks set to get up close and personal with one of her mum Sally Metcalfe’s (Sally Dynevor) old pals after she calls in a favour when she accidental gives council cash to a fraudster.
A ‘Coronation Street’ source said: "Sophie hasn’t had much luck with romance on the cobbles but it appears this time it’s finally going in the right direction for her.
"She allows herself to start falling in love with the lawyer."
Despite Sally being pleased her lawyer pal is coming to her aid, she will be left "livid" that the attorney starts romancing Sophie.
The source added to The Sun’s Bizarre TV column: "But Sally is furious when her friend tells her she has feelings for her daughter.
"She’s livid about the age gap and brands her friend a cradle-snatcher."
Since coming out, Sophie has embarked on relationships with Sian Powers (Sacha Parkinson) and Maddie Heath (Amy James-Kelly).
Sophie was set to marry Sian but stumbled while making her vows on their big day and then confessed to Sian she couldn’t marry her, just days after a drunken kiss with pal Amber Kalirai (Nikki Patel). A disappointed Sian later fled Weatherfield, much to Sophie’s devastation.
She suffered further disappointment years later when her girlfriend Maddie was killed after being caught up in an explosion at the builder’s yard.
The drama occurred shortly after Maddie had caught Jenny Bradley (Sally Ann Matthews) trying to kidnap Sophie’s dad Kevin Webster’s (Michael Le Vell) son Jack.
